The Essentials of Metal Finishing - Typically, the polishing of metal is needed for aesthetics and for clean-room usage. It's among the most effective processes because of its utility in intensifying the natural beauty of the item, for example, motorcycle parts, cookware or motor vehicle parts. Besides that, many clean-rooms desire a burnished finish in an effort to limit the penetrability of the components which might result in particles to collect and contaminate. A superb instance of this usage might be in vacuum chambers.

You will discover lots of ways to polish metals, and let us take a look at several of the steps involved. Metal can be finished by means of chemicals, electromechanically, with purpose built buffing machines, or simply manually. A particular buffing compound or paste may be utilised, which will incorporate aluminum oxide, tripoli, limestone, chalk, chromium oxide, dolomite,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, due to its inferior th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its fairly high viscidness is just about the time intensive. On the flip side, items manufactured from non-ferrous metals are usually more receptive to buffing, since these demand the lowest amount of processes.

Polishing buffs covered with compound will be noticeably impacted by specific force on the polishing pad. The level of the surface pressure might be elevated within certain limits, though exceeding the ideal level of force not just reduces the quality of the procedure, but also can worsen effectiveness, causes wear on the part, and furthermore an evident heating up of the work-pieces, on account of friction. When you are using thinner material, it is increased heat (and the relating pliancy of the metal) that cause components to warp, flex, or bend. As a rule, it takes a seasoned polisher to look at each one of these elements to both not cause damage to the part and to get the project done effectively. For you to significantly increase the standard of the completed finish, the polishing procedure ought to be implemented with a reduced amount of aggression and not as much force to be able to eventually deliver a surface area with no scratches or fine lines resulting from the buffing procedure, subsequently ending up with a fabulous mirror finish.
